Child Haven Donation

Every year since it’s inception, during the month of December, Arts Prescott Cooperative Gallery on Whiskey Row has been hosting a Charity Art Show.  During this month long show, all members of our local artist cooperative donate at least one piece of artwork to sell.  We also reach out to the local artist community for donations from fellow artists.  This Charity show is one of the many ways that Arts Prescott Gallery gives back to the local community that has supported us for over 23 years. 100% of all proceeds are given directly to the Charity.

Charity Show recipients

Each year at the gallery our membership decides which local organization to donate to.  Not only do we get to donate a sizeable dollar amount to that charity from the proceeds but we also get to bring more awareness to the community about that particular organization.  Over the many years we have raised money to help support Child Haven Crisis, United Animal Friends, Yarnell Fire Victims, Meals on Wheels, Horses with Heart, Hungry Kids Foundation, Coalition for Compassion and Justice and many many more.

Skyview School chosen Charity for 2016

This year we selected Skyview School in Prescott Arizona.

“Skyview School’s mission is to enrich the lives of students and to ensure that future generations are well prepared to live their lives with meaning, dignity, and the ability to work together for a better world. Respect and responsibility toward self, others, and the natural environment are our guiding principles.  We believe that children possess a blend of multiple intelligences and, drawing on “the best practices in education”, we celebrate each child’s uniqueness, tailoring education to develop the fullest potential of each learner. Encouraging a sense of competence and self-motivation, classroom life is interwoven with community life through practical experiences.”

The Charity Show at Arts Prescott Gallery is a  fundraiser for the art and dance programs at Skyview School.  As artists, we understand the importance of keeping any art form in front of our youngsters and giving them all a chance to be creative in many ways.  The Charity Show will also be offering art from the children of Skyview School. 

Skyview School aligns itself with Daniel Goleman’s (1997) definition of the intra- and interpersonal intelligences. Typical school systems often focus on a narrow range of intelligence that involves primarily verbal/linguistic and logical/mathematical skills.  Skills in these areas are essential for surviving and thriving in the world, however, Skyview goes on to implement many more areas of intelligence like those listed below.  A blend of all of these creates a wonderful learning community.

-Linguistic (syntax, phonology, semantics, pragmatics)
– Musical (pitch, rhythm, timbre)
– Logical-Mathematical (number, categorization, relations)
– Spatial (mental visualization, mental transformation of images)
– Bodily-Kinesthetic (control of one’s own body, control of handling objects)
– Interpersonal (awareness of others’ feelings, emotions, goals, motivations)
– Intrapersonal (awareness of one’s own feelings, emotions, goals, motivations)
– Naturalist (recognition and classification of objects in the environment)
